Description:

Production Scheduler The Production Scheduler at The Popcorn Factory plans and prepares production schedules for manufacture and distribution of Popcorn Factory products.

The employee in this position is responsible for coordinating the production scheduling process.

This process provides a vital link between all functional areas in the company.

Major responsibilities are in the creation of the Daily Departmental Schedules, Master Production Schedule (MPS) and execution of the Material Requirement Planning (MRP) functions.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ities: * Develops master production schedule (MPS) to establish sequence and lead-time of each operation to meet shipping dates according to sales forecasts or customer orders.

* Schedules workflow for each department and operation according to previously established manufacturing sequences and lead times.

* Manages and maintains the Daily Departmental Schedules.

These schedules indicate which popcorns, what bags of popcorn and other production related products are produced by day.

Generally, schedules for all departments are to be maintained two weeks out from current day, giving visibility to when items will be available and allowing labor to be coordinated in advance of need.

* Take in forecast and committed sales on non-forecasted items from the various sales channels and add these quantities to our master production schedule in planned release quantities, which will ensure on time delivery as well as fresh product.

* Release production orders for each operation through Oracle Manufacturing System * Constantly review and communicate updates needed to product available dates, based on sales volume and production date.

* Communicates closely with the Merchandising Group on the Sales Ordering Plan and resulting forecasts to ensure the MPS is accurate.

* Meets with managers to determine status of assigned projects.

Provides a daily report detailing status of items on back order (unavailable to ship per customer request date) to the business units.

* Creates and distributes this daily back order report.

* Expedites operations (internally and externally) that delay schedules and alters schedules to meet unforeseen conditions.

* Ensures data integrity of schedules, planning data (lead-times, vendor specs, etc), and Bills of Materials.

Prepares weekly/monthly reports to analyze production/planning data.

* Create, maintain and communicate daily, monthly, and annual production attainment reports.
